Triple Bottom Line (TBL or 3BL) was coined as a wide and inspiring approach for businesses aimed at understanding how to create, track and manage economic, social, and environmental value added. The sustainability sector is strongly increasing its relevance among academics and practitioners, and the market opportunities associated with the Sustainable Development Goals are estimated in over $ 12 trillion per year by 2030. Although this is a promising context, a recent article suggested a rethinking of the TBL, arguing that sustainability goals' value should not be assessed in terms of profit and loss, but of people wellbeing and planet health, looking for a societal profit. Technology plays a crucial role in our society. Respectively, the Agenda 21 and the Paris Agreement consider technology to be essential in the pursue of the sustainable development and the achievement of the SDGs. Adding to this, the Covid-19 pandemic has accelerated the adoption of digital solution in several field, from the way of working to the way of buying and consuming. Companies are becoming more aware of the responsibility they have with the environmental and human context, and people are looking for a work reflecting their values and purposes to motive them. This book aims to contribute to the understanding on the role of technology and its emerging and innovative solutions in the achievement of a sustainable development while making profit. It will be of value to researchers, academics, practitioners, and students in the fields of strategic management, entrepreneurship, management of technology and innovation, and sustainable development.
